Hosts USA, Canada, Mexico advance in World Cup; Morocco makes history

Co-hosts USA, Canada, and Mexico have secured strong positions in the World Cup, with Morocco also making headlines with a record-breaking goal.

The FIFA World Cup 2026 is seeing strong performances from its co-host nations, with Mexico already securing a spot in the knockout stages after winning both of its initial matches in Group A. Canada has also made an impressive start to the tournament, currently leading Group B with four points from two games, putting them on the verge of advancing. The United States, co-hosting alongside Canada and Mexico, has shown promise in Group D and is well-positioned to qualify for the next round.

In other significant news, Morocco has made history in the tournament. Midfielder Ismael Saibari scored the fastest goal of the 2026 World Cup, finding the net against Scotland in just 70 seconds. This remarkable strike also marks Morocco's quickest goal ever in a World Cup and stands as the second-fastest goal by an African player in the competition's history. Morocco is currently leading Group C.
